Accounts Receivable Accounts Receivable
Accounts receivable primarily consists of trade accounts receivable, contracts in transit and manufacturer receivables. Trade receivables include amounts due from customers on the sale of boats, parts, service, and storage. Contracts in transit represent anticipated funding from the loan agreement customers execute at the dealership when they purchase their new or pre-owned boat. These finance contracts are typically funded within 30 days. Amounts due from manufacturers represent receivables for various manufacturer incentive programs and parts and service work performed pursuant to the manufacturers’ warranties. Accounts receivable as of September 30, 2023 also consisted of a receivable resulting from the fiscal year 2023 disposition of Roscioli Yachting Center. The proceeds on disposal were received during the nine months ended June 30, 2024.
The allowance for credit losses is estimated based on past collection experience, current conditions and reasonable and supportable forecasts. The activity for charges and subsequent recoveries is immaterial.
Accounts receivable consisted of the following:
($ in thousands)June 30, 2024September 30, 2023
Contracts in transit$44,841 $25,425 
Trade accounts receivable37,555 32,065 
Income tax receivable8,940 — 
Manufacturer receivable13,214 11,288 
Receivable for proceeds on the disposition of a business— 45,100 
Total accounts receivable104,550 113,878 
Less – allowance for credit losses(696)(703)
Total accounts receivable, net$103,854 $113,175
